Nonrelativistic quark model of excited states of nonstrange baryons

Making use of the nonrelativistic quark model the bound states of nonstrange baryons with quantum numbers JP=1/2+,3/2+,5/2+,7/2+; T=1/2,3/2, i.e. of the nucleon and Δ isobar have been calculated. The Hamiltonian of the model contains the contact and tensor interaction alongwith the potential term. The method of hyperspherical functions has been used in the calculation. The density of the number of calculated states exceeds the observed density. This can be explained due to insufficient resolution of the resonances and rather high decay probability of some resonances. As a whole, the agreement between theory and experiment may be considered as a satisfactory
